5 Ofertas de Ingeniero de Software en Costa Rica
Ingeniero de Software
Hoy
Trabajo visto
Descripción Del Trabajo
Estamos contratando
Desarrollador/a de Software (.NET · Azure Data Factory · AngularJS · JavaScript)
Ofisistemas
sigue creciendo y buscamos sumar a nuestro equipo a una persona apasionada por construir soluciones de alto impacto.
Tu misión
- Desarrollar y mantener aplicaciones en
.NET
(C#, ASP.NET, .NET Core). - Diseñar y orquestar
pipelines ETL
con
Azure Data Factory
. - Implementar interfaces
front-end
con
AngularJS
y
JavaScript
. - Modelar y optimizar
SQL Server
(consultas, stored procedures, performance). - Colaborar con equipos multidisciplinarios para resolver problemas y entregar valor.
Lo que buscamos
- Experiencia comprobable en
.NET
(C#, ASP.NET, .NET Core). - Conocimientos en
Azure Data Factory
y ecosistema
Microsoft Azure
. - Dominio de
AngularJS
y
JavaScript
para front-end. - Experiencia con
SQL Server
y
procesos ETL
. - Habilidad para
trabajar en equipo
,
comunicación efectiva
y
resolución de problemas
.
Lo que ofrecemos
- Oportunidad de
crecimiento
en un entorno dinámico. - Trabajo con
tecnologías innovadoras
y
proyectos desafiantes
. - Beneficios competitivos
y excelente ambiente de trabajo.
¿Te interesa?
Envíanos tu
CV
a
con el asunto:
Desarrollador/a de Software
.
Si cumples con el perfil y quieres formar parte de un equipo en constante evolución,
postula ahora
Ingeniero de Software Junior
Hoy
Trabajo visto
Descripción Del Trabajo
PROPÓSITO DEL PUESTO
Diseñar, desarrollar y mantener soluciones de software robustas y de alta calidad que cumplan con los requerimientos del negocio, utilizando principalmente C#. Además, participar activamente en equipos ágiles (Scrum), garantizando la eficiencia y funcionalidad de las aplicaciones, mientras se asegura de mantener un enfoque en la calidad y la atención a los detalles.
Además, contribuir al desarrollo de aplicaciones de escritorio para ofrecer soluciones que satisfagan las necesidades y promover un ambiente colaborativo y de aprendizaje continuo, fomentando una comunicación clara y efectiva dentro del equipo.
REQUERIMIENTOS DEL PUESTO
- Egresado de la carrera de Ingeniería Informática o carrera a fin.
- Mínimo 2 años de experiencia comprobada trabajando con C#.
- Dominio de C# en .NET Framework 3.5, con conocimientos deseables en versiones superiores (.NET 4.8, .NET 6/8).
- Experiencia en desarrollo de aplicaciones WinForms utilizando DevExpress (preferentemente versión
- Conocimientos en generación y mantenimiento de reportes con Crystal Reports 9.
- Dominio de consultas SQL en bases de datos PostgreSQL 9.
- Manejo de herramientas de control de versiones: Git.
- Conocimiento del ciclo de vida de desarrollo: análisis, diseño, implementación, validación y despliegue.
- Familiaridad con metodologías ágiles: Scrum, Kanban.
- Deseable: conocimientos en APIs REST, .NET 6+ y sistemas ERP/POS.
COMPETENCIAS
- Trabajo en equipo.
- Comunicación asertiva.
- Atención al detalle.
- Proactividad.
- Aprendizaje continuo.
- Pensamiento analítico
BENEFICIOS
- Trabajo remoto.
- Capacitaciones técnicas y en habilidades blandas.
- Oportunidades de crecimiento profesional.
- Distintos programas de bienestar y recreación.
Ingeniero/a de Software II – ML/AI
Hoy
Trabajo visto
Descripción Del Trabajo
En este rol, serás parte de nuestro equipo de desarrollo de producto, diseñando, construyendo y manteniendo funcionalidades de alto impacto con estándares de calidad y eficiencia. Además, aportarás tu experiencia en la integración de modelos de lenguaje (LLMs), grounding y recuperación aumentada (RAG) en entornos multi-tenant, utilizando plataformas gestionadas como Vertex AI.
Tu enfoque estará en el desarrollo de
flujos de recuperación aumentada y grounding contextualizado
, así como en la creación de pipelines reutilizables que conecten fuentes de conocimiento con modelos de lenguaje de manera precisa y escalable
Descripción de Funciones
Funciones principales (core de Software)
- Diseña e implementa funcionalidades de tamaño medio a grande.
- Participa en decisiones técnicas dentro del equipo de desarrollo.
- Realiza mantenimiento, refactorización y reducción de deuda técnica.
- Ejecuta pruebas, revisa código y corrige defectos.
- Da soporte a componentes backend, APIs y servicios internos.
- Trabaja con estructuras de datos, bases de datos y patrones de arquitectura.
Funciones complementarias (especialización ML/AI)
- Contribuye en proyectos que integran modelos LLM (ej. generación de texto, respuestas asistidas, extracción de información).
- Participa activamente en el diseño, implementación y mejora de pipelines RAG multi-tenant, con grounding basado en documentos, metadata y contexto de usuario.
- Crea y mantiene flujos que aseguran separación de contexto y relevancia de resultados por cliente.
- Realiza ajustes de prompts y pruebas sobre endpoints de Vertex AI para mejorar precisión y factualidad.
- Apoya la preparación, validación y versionamiento de documentos de grounding.
- Evalúa outputs generados y colabora en ajustes de relevancia y consistencia.
Requisitos:
Obligatorios (Software)
- Lenguaje: Python
- Consumo y creación de APIs REST, Websockets.
- Arquitectura de microservicios.
- Manejo de bases de datos relacionales (SQL).
- Docker, GitHub, integración continua.
Deseables:
- Diseño e implementación de pipelines RAG en producción.
- Grounding de modelos generativos con documentos, vectores y metadata.
- Consumo de modelos generativos (LLMs) vía Vertex AI.
- Prompt tuning básico y control de salidas.
- Embeddings y recuperación semántica multi-tenant.
- Chunking y manejo de contextos dinámicos.
- Familiaridad con FAISS, LlamaIndex, LangChain o equivalentes.
- Lenguajes deseables: Go, PHP.
Ingeniero de automatización de software
Hoy
Trabajo visto
Descripción Del Trabajo
Descripción de la empresa
Indica aquí los detalles.
Descripción del puesto
Como Ingeniero de Automatización de Software en 3AiSystem, serás responsable de diseñar, desarrollar y ejecutar pruebas automatizadas para asegurar la calidad del software. Tus tareas diarias incluirán la creación de test cases, la ejecución de pruebas de software, y la implementación de procesos de automatización. Este es un puesto de tiempo completo y se realizará de manera presencial en nuestras oficinas ubicadas en Alajuela.
Requisitos
- Experiencia en garantía de calidad y habilidades en la creación y ejecución de test cases.
- Dominio en pruebas de software y desarrollo de software para asegurar la calidad y el rendimiento del producto.
- Conocimiento en automatización con N8N o Make y habilidades para implementar y mantener procesos automatizados.
- Habilidades adicionales como la capacidad de trabajar en equipo, habilidades comunicativas y una mentalidad orientada a la solución de problemas serán altamente valoradas.
Ingeniero/a de Software y soporte de incidentes
Hoy
Trabajo visto
Descripción Del Trabajo
We are
One Team.
We
make it happen.
We are
Unstoppable.
Babel, enriching people through technology
BABEL es una consultora tecnológica multinacional especializada en aplicar sus servicios y conocimiento tecnológico en los procesos de aceleración digital de sus clientes, grandes empresas y organismos públicos.
¿Cuál es nuestro plan estratégico?
Miramos hacia el futuro Nuestro
plan estratégico Hiperespacio 2029
promete ser un viaje emocionante,
lleno de oportunidades
para crecer y desarrollarse profesionalmente. Alcanzar
1000 millones
de facturación, un reto que estamos seguros de que con la
colaboración
y el
talento
de nuestra gente, será otra historia de éxito que escribiremos juntos y juntas.
¿Qué buscamos?
Requisitos Técnicos
Experiencia y Lenguajes:
- Mínimo 3 años de experiencia en desarrollo de software.
- Inglés intermedio-avanzado (80%).
- SQL Server / Transact-SQL.
- JavaScript, ReactJS, Ionic,
- APIs y Servicios Web (REST / SOAP).
- Manejo de GitHub con CI/CD (integración y despliegue continuo).
- Conocimientos en desarrollo de software en general.
Cloud e Infraestructura:
- Experiencia en aplicaciones en entornos Cloud.
Deseables:
- Manejo de logs con Splunk, Elastic Search u OpenObserve.
- Experiencia en entornos móviles.
- Power Automate.
- Conocimientos básicos en SAP.
- Experiencia con Google Cloud Platform (BigQuery, Bucket).
- Java (Spring Boot).
- Conocimientos en .NET, JMeter, Gatling, Dynatrace.
Habilidades Blandas
- Comunicación efectiva y capacidad de coordinación con diversos equipos.
- Pensamiento crítico y enfoque en la resolución de incidentes y urgencias.
- Proactividad en monitoreo y mantenimiento de la salud de aplicativos.
- Organización y capacidad para dar seguimiento asertivo a múltiples tareas en paralelo.
- Liderazgo para asumir tanto temas nuevos como proyectos en curso.
- Habilidad para proponer acuerdos, planes de acción y dar impulso a la resolución de temas.
- Adaptabilidad a distintos tipos de proyectos y entornos tecnológicos/empresariales.
- Capacidad para priorizar tareas y cumplir con plazos establecidos.
- Resiliencia y trabajo bajo presión.
Deseables en liderazgo:
- Experiencia dirigiendo equipos.
- Experiencia en entornos de trabajo multinacionales.
Conocimientos Adicionales Valorados
- Principios de diseño de software, buenas prácticas, seguridad y patrones de arquitectura.
- Fundamentos de pruebas automatizadas.
- ITIL (gestión de incidentes, problemas, solicitudes y cambios).
- Principios básicos de análisis de vulnerabilidades en código fuente.
- Manejo de certificados digitales.
¿Qué ofrecemos?
Babel, the great way to achieve the success.
¿Quieres formar parte de un equipo en expansión, comprometido e innovador que hace historia cada día? En Babel te acompañamos en tu camino hacia el éxito. Creemos en el talento de las personas y lo queremos potenciar.
Trabajar en Babel es mucho más que trabajar en una empresa, es unirse a un equipo de personas con una misión compartida y a un modelo de compañía centrado en valores.
Además,
- Foco en trabajar con últimas tecnologías y proyectos innovadores, pero sobre todo, acompañamos a la transformación digital y acercamos la tecnología a la sociedad.
- Comunicación y transparencia: Siempre estarás informado de las últimas noticias de la compañía.
- Contribuimos a la formación constante de nuestros Babelievers.
- Programa de promociones profesionales y desarrollo de talento.
- Trabajo con proyectos de diversos países lo que nos permite aprender de diferentes culturas.
- Contribuimos en tu salud física y emocional (Charlas, competencias deportivas).
- Participamos del crecimiento de la compañía, reconocemos la participación de cada persona con nuestro bono solidario.
- Apostamos por la flexibilidad laboral – personal.
- Bono por referidos.
- Convenios comerciales según sede.
¿Aceptas el desafío? Te esperamos
En cumplimiento de la normativa vigente en materia de protección de datos te informamos que el responsable de tus datos personales es GRUPO BABEL (consultar empresas en la política de privacidad), y los utilizará para gestionar tus procesos de selección, tanto actuales como futuros y el resto de finalidades descritas en la web. Este tratamiento está basado en el consentimiento del candidato. Los datos personales recabados no serán en ningún caso cedidos a terceros salvo por obligaciones legales expresas. Puedes ejercer los derechos que te asisten sobre protección de datos en la dirección Toda la información sobre política de privacidad en nuestra web.
Sé el primero en saberlo
Acerca de lo último Ingeniero de software Empleos en Costa Rica !